We gather in the Spirit of Jesus as a welcoming, friendly and caring community of many cultures and backgrounds to live the Gospel relevantly was respond to the needs of Logan City .We value wide participation and collaboration of all ages and cultures in community, worship and outreach. We seek opportunities to grow to a full communion of Christians as we live the Gospel in our daily lives. We strive to become a more vital Christian community by developing relationships of love justice and peace in our families.
